A Postgraduate Certificate in Multilingual Human Resource Management equips professionals with the advanced skills and knowledge necessary to manage diverse global workforces effectively. This specialized program focuses on developing expertise in cross-cultural communication, international employment law, and global talent acquisition and retention strategies.
Learning outcomes include mastering intercultural communication strategies within HR contexts, developing proficiency in global compensation and benefits administration, and gaining expertise in managing international assignments and relocation processes. Graduates will be adept at navigating the complexities of multilingual and multicultural teams, demonstrating a comprehensive understanding of global HR best practices.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Multilingual Human Resource Management typically ranges from six months to one year, depending on the program's structure and intensity. This timeframe allows for a focused and in-depth exploration of the key subject areas, providing ample opportunities for practical application and skill development through case studies, projects, and potentially internships.

A Postgraduate Certificate in Multilingual Human Resource Management is increasingly significant in today's globalised UK market. The UK's diverse workforce, reflecting its multicultural society, necessitates HR professionals with expertise in managing multilingual teams. Multilingual HR skills are crucial for effective communication, inclusivity, and fostering a positive work environment. According to the Office for National Statistics, approximately 14% of the UK population were born outside the country. This highlights the growing need for HR professionals who can navigate the complexities of a multilingual workforce. Effective management of diverse teams requires sensitivity to cultural nuances and linguistic capabilities.
